Scope1.1 This specification covers nonreinforced concrete pipe tobe used for the conveyance of irrigation water with workingpressures,
3、 including hydraulic transients, as shown in Table 1and for use in drainage.1.2 This specification is the SI counterpart of SpecificationC 118.NOTE 1This specification is for manufacturing and purchase only anddoes not include requirements for bedding, backfill, installation, or fieldrepairs. The ow
4、ner is cautioned that he must correlate field conditions withthe characteristics of the pipe specified and provide inspection duringinstallation.2. Materials6.1 ConcreteThe concrete shall consist of cementitiousmaterials, mineral aggregates, and water.6.2 Cementitious Materials:6.2.1 CementCement shall conform to the requirementsfor portland cement of Spec

14、imes the design working pressure when tested as specified in 10.5.1Copyright ASTM International, 100 Barr Harbor Drive, PO Box C700, West Conshohocken, PA 19428-2959, United States.portland-pozzolan cement conforming to the requirements ofSpecification C 595, except that the pozzolan constituent in
15、theType IP portland-pozzolan cement shall be fly ash.6.2.2 Fly AshFly ash shall conform to the requirements ofSpecification C 618, Class F or Class C.6.2.3 Ground Granulated Blast Furnace Slag (GGBFS)GGBFS shall conform to the requirements of Grade 100 or 120of Specification C 989.6.2.4 Allowable Co
16、mbinations of Cementitious MaterialsThe combination of cementitious materials used in the concreteshall be one of the following:6.2.4.1 Portland cement only,6.2.4.2 Portland blast furnace slag cement only,6.2.4.3 Slag modified portland cement only,6.2.4.4 Portland pozzolan cement only,6.2.4.5 A comb
17、ination of portland cement and fly ash,6.2.4.6 A combination of portland cement and groundgranulated blast-furnace slag, or6.2.4.7 A combination of portland cement, fly ash (not toexceed 25 % of the total cementitious weight) and groundgranulated blast furnace slag (not to exceed 25 % of the totalce
18、mentitious weight).6.3 AggregatesAggregates shall conform to SpecificationC33, except that the requirements for gradation shall notapply.6.4 Admixtures and BlendsAdmixtures and blends shallonly be used with the approval of the owner.6.5 Synthetic FibersCollated fibrillated virgin polypropy-lene fibe
19、rs are not prohibited in concrete pipe as a nonstructuralmanufacturing material. Only Type III synthetic fibers de-signed and manufactured specifically for use in concrete andconforming to the requirements of Specification C 1116 shallbe accepted.7. Design7.1 Design TablesDesign requirements shall b
20、e in accor-dance with Table 1 for standard concrete irrigation pipe or withthe applicable part of Table 2 for concrete drainage pipe. Wallthicknesses used shall be not less than the values shown, exceptas affected by the tolerances herein specified and by theprovision for alternative design.7.2 Modi
21、fied DesignManufacturers shall submit to theowner for approval prior to manufacture, wall thicknessesother than those shown in Table 1 or Table 2. Such pipe shallmeet all of the test and performance requirements specified bythe owner in accordance with Section 10.7.3 Laying LengthsUnless otherwise s
22、pecified by theowner when calling for bids, maximum lengths of individualunits of drainage pipe shall not exceed 750 mm for sizes 100mm through 150 mm, or 900 mm for sizes 200 mm through375 mm, and 1200 mm for larger sizes.8. Joints8.1 The joints of both irrigation and drainage pipe shall beof such
23、design and the ends of the concrete pipe sections soformed that the pipe can be laid together to make a continuousline of pipe compatible with the permissible variations given inSection 11.8.1.1 The joints of concrete drain tile shall conform to 8.1without the use of mortar or other jointing materia
24、l and allowwater to enter without permitting the entrance of deleteriousamounts of solids.9.
